Cost of Living in Grand-Gaube - Updated Prices & Insights

Solo nomad: Estimated monthly costs are $556 (excluding rent), and $919 including rent.
Family of 3: Estimated monthly costs are $1,221 (excluding rent), and $2,019 including rent.

Cost of Living in Grand-Gaube - Frequently Asked Questions
How affordable is Grand-Gaube for travelers, expats, and digital nomads compared with other Mauritian locations?
Grand-Gaube offers a coastal balance of value and lifestyle. Cost of Living in Grand-Gaube, Mauritius tends to be gentler than in Port Louis or glossy resort towns, especially if you favor local services and longer-term housing. You can find modest apartments or shared rooms without the premium charged in tourist zones. Daily costs for groceries, casual meals, and public transport remain reasonable when you shop at local markets and cook at home. Seasonality matters: peak tourist months can nudge some prices upward, but savvy budgeting keeps you comfortable. Tip: Start with a week of neighborhood scouting to compare options before committing.
What does daily life look like in Grand-Gaube for a traveler, expat, or digital nomad in terms of housing, food, and getting around?
Daily life in Grand-Gaube centers on simplicity and a slower pace, with practical options for housing, food, and getting around. For housing, look for small apartments or room rentals within walkable neighborhoods; longer leases often secure better rates. Grocery shopping leans toward fresh produce at local markets and fish stalls, while a few international supermarkets sit near main roads. Public transport is viable with regular buses to nearby hubs; rideshares or a scooter rental can fill gaps. Co-working spaces are modest but workable, and many cafés offer reliable Wi‑Fi. Know the Grand-Gaube, Mauritius living cost to plan how your day-to-day budget fits your work needs. Tip: Test a few transit routes and coworking nodes before committing to a longer lease.
